Louis Vuitton released new campaign images today for the Keepall, the brand’s signature duffel, the bag that’s been around since 1930, featuring BTS’s j-hope in a variety of dance poses. The most familiar version of the Keepall, of course, is in the classic LV print. But I do really, really love the black and blue/grey version that j-hope is showcasing in both a dark suit and also a light lavender fit. 

 
 

Hobi was officially confirmed as LV’s House Ambassador earlier this year, just a couple of weeks after LVMH announced the appointment of Pharrell Williams as the new men’s creative director for Louis Vuitton, stepping into the vacancy left after the passing of Virgil Abloh. So everyone in the fashion world will be locked in next Tuesday 20 June when Pharrell’s first collection for LV will happen on the first day of Paris Fashion Week. LV typically shows on day three so it was already a bit of a surprise when the schedule was announced last month that Pharrell’s debut was happening at the start of the week. 

There’s obviously a lot riding on this for both Pharrell and Louis Vuitton. Everyone wants to see Pharrell’s vision on the runway, not just for the current season but what this initial collective will portend for the brand as it moves forward under his stewardship.
